Output 2877766077dc7b0fd9a9f2f3bec65a33323e77038be4c3b2efc4202e895f3193:32

value
350146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89bcc4417b9288cc43f86fbc98ec384e102ef0ca OP_EQUAL
address
3EFJdZQRcjprXxDXfEzmMUZCrgZqNBYKga
transaction
2877766077dc7b0fd9a9f2f3bec65a33323e77038be4c3b2efc4202e895f3193
spent
true